"Roger(WA1NVC) Coulson" <wa1...@gmail.com>: Aug 29 09:02AM -0400

Here is a brief summary of the responses I received:
 
- Activity is down everywhere on VHF/UHF repeaters
- Amateur radio activity is down in general
- Antenna restrictions
- Frequent users of a single machine should unlink from the network
- Installation problems with new vehicles
- Selling 900 gear because the repeaters are linked
- No coverage in Middleboro
- Boston node has poor RX but great TX
- Digital modes replacing analog modes
- Reflector should handle AllStar Linking
- 900 Thursday List needs to be revived

"Roger(WA1NVC) Coulson" <wa1...@gmail.com>: Aug 29 02:53PM -0400

Glenn,
 
There has been a very high noise floor on the 902-928 MHz band
everywhere for a long time. Lots of unlicensed junk there.
 
The noise floor tends to be lower at the band edges. Even at 902.0625
the noise floor is very high in the city.
 
You will notice that many of the repeaters use the same 902.0625 input
to get away from the high noise floor higher up in the band. If you
look at 900 MHz repeaters elsewhere in the country you will see the same
thing.
 
Turn on your spectrum analyzer and take a look. The noise on 902-928
MHz is higher than the grass in your yard!!!

Jeff Lehmann <je...@aj1l.com>: Aug 29 07:25PM

The Boston poor RX has been an issue for at least 5 years. Nobody knows what it is, and it would most likely be impossible to find what’s causing it. The only thing we can do is experiment with alternate receiver locations, which has been talked about.
 
I’d also suggest people within strong range of the Boston transmitter but weak into the receiver experiment with programming channels with Boston on RX and others like Marshfield or Waltham on TX.

Jeff Lehmann <je...@aj1l.com>: Aug 29 07:53PM

I forgot to mention that we have looked at the Boston situation with a service monitor/spectrum analyzer. The noise floor is high, even down there at 902.0625. Almost everywhere else, the high noise floor drops off like a cliff below 902.100.
 
I would be very interested to see what it looks like on another 900 antenna at a high Boston site besides OFC to see if it looks the same. That might tell us if it’s something just at that site, or something more widespread.
